Personal data Georg Knebel 

  • He was christened on May 27, 1672 in Steinbach, Kreis Wittgenstein.
    Fdg 1672/7a (97 R)
  • Fact: (Alter bei Sterbefall) # 72.0.0.
  • Resident:
    • from 1702 till 1709: Steinbach, Kreis Wittgenstein.
    • starting 1709: Sohl (Stünzel), Kreis WittgensteinNr. 2 (Obere), Sohl [Stünzel], Kreis Wittgenstein.
  • He died before 1744 in Sohl (Stünzel), Kreis Wittgenstein.
  • A child of Johannes Knebel and Susanne Bald

Household of Georg Knebel

(1) He is married to Susanne Zode.

Ehelich: Ja

They got married on May 18, 1713 at Weidenhausen, Kreis Wittgenstein.

Hartnack 20/113a

Child(ren):

  1. Konrad Knebel  ± 1725-1765 
  2. Maria Knebel  1722-????
  3. Henrich Knebel  ± 1719-????
  4. Jakob Knebel  1715-1775 
  5. Georg Knebel  1714-????


(2) He is married to Magdalene Feuring.

Ehelich: Ja
Quellen: Gg Knebel, Sv Johs, Ste, & Magd Feuring, Tv JGilbert, Ste

They got married on April 18, 1702 at Feudingen, Kreis Wittgenstein.

187/3 (103 V)

Child(ren):

  1. Christine Knebel  1710-????
  2. Elisabeth Knebel  1705-1742 
  3. Katharina Knebel  1702-????
